Correlation - Overview, Formula, and Practical Example

WebMar 6, 2024 · The variables tend to move in opposite directions (i.e., when one variable increases, the other variable decreases). 0: No correlation. The variables do not have a relationship with each other. 1: Perfect positive correlation. The variables tend to move in the same direction (i.e., when one variable increases, the other variable also increases). WebThe correlation coefficient, or Pearson product-moment correlation coefficient (PMCC) is a numerical value between -1 and 1 that expresses the strength of the linear relationship between two variables.When r is closer to 1 it indicates a strong positive relationship. A value of 0 indicates that there is no relationship. WebCorrelation and regression are statistical measurements that are used to quantify the strength of the linear relationship between two variables. Correlation determines if two variables have a linear relationship while regression describes the cause and effect between the two.
